Program specific Objectives:
• To bring awareness of plant wealth around us which has to be protected with utmost care
• To make them understand the diversity of plant kingdom
• To make them understand morphology, anatomy, cell biology, microbiology related to plants, physiology, molecular biology genetics, plant propagation, plant breeding evolution of plants
• To train them to enter into higher studies, teaching, research, and industry related profession in botanical science.
• To prepare them to competitive examinations like KPSC, UPSC and IFS etc
Program specific outcome:
• Student will become the torch bearers of conservation of plant wealth
• They will become competent in naming the common plants around them which the general public usually will be interested.
• In-depth study of plant science sub disciplines help them to enter into the institutes which require specific skill sets
• Many students enter into B.Ed programs which generates many good teachers
• Students after completion of the course get opportunities for higher studies in plant science in india and abroad or job opportunities related to plant science as well as in general service fields.

Course Outcome
I SEM
DSC-I : Title of the Course: Diversity of Microbes, Algae, Fungi, Plant Pathology & Bryophytes
Course outcome
1. To understand the General characters, Classification and Economic importance of
Mollicutes, Viruses, Bacteria, Cyanobacteria, Algae, Fungi, Lichens and Bryophytes
2. To Learn the Structure and Reproduction of various forms included in the syllabus
3. To acquire the basic knowledge of various plant diseases mentioned in the syllabus and their management
II SEM
DSC-II : Title of the Course: Pteridophytes, Gymnosperms, Paleobotany, Morphology of
Angiosperms and Anatomy
1. To understand the Salient features, Classification and Economic importance of
Pteridophytes and Gymnosperms
2. To study the Morphology, Anatomy and Reproduction of Pteridophytes and Gymnosperms
included in the syllabus
3. To acquire the knowledge of Geological time scale, Fossils and Fossilization
4. To study various types of tissues and their functions
5. To understand the Anatomical structures of root, stem and leaf of Dicots and Monocots
6. To study the Morphological structure of Angiosperms
III SEM
DSC- III : Title of the Course: Reproductive Biology, Plant Ecology and Plant Physiology
1. To study Plant Developmental Biology and and Experimental Embryology
2. To acquire the basic knowledge of Plant Community and their Adaptations
3. To study the Environmental factors and their impact on Plant Community
4. To acquire the knowledge of various Ecosystem and Energy flow
5. To understand the underlying Principles of various Physiological processes and Metabolism
6. To study the roles of Minerals in Plant Metabolism
7. To study Plant Growth and Development
